In recognition of Juneteenth, the Orkin Home Office partnered with ArtsXChange, a vibrant multicultural arts center in East Point, Georgia. Founded in 1983 and rooted in the Black Arts Tradition, ArtsXChange has long served as a creative and cultural hub for artists, activists and the surrounding community. Our team was proud to support their mission by refreshing the garden and reorganizing a supply closet to help enhance the space. It’s an honor to give back in ways to celebrate history, community and culture.

Our Monroe, Louisiana, branch recently showed some love for their home state, proudly known as The Boot. As part of Love the Boot, a statewide initiative focused on litter removal and community beautification, teammates rolled up their sleeves for a cleanup near their branch. To date, the organization has helped remove more than 500 tons of litter across all 64 parishes in Louisiana. Mosquitoes Don’t Deserve a Drop is back! This signature Orkin campaign has a powerful purpose: helping protect communities from mosquito-related public health threats while ensuring patients in need have access to a safe, reliable blood supply. This year, the Los Angeles area will kick off our first blood drive on May 5, with additional drives planned in Atlanta, Denver, Cleveland, Dallas and Knoxville. Since 2020, Orkin has donated more than $1.1 million to the American Red Cross. It's proof that when our teams come together, we can make a truly lifesaving impact.
